Creating a graduation photo montage video is a great way to celebrate your achievement and share it with friends and family. With a little bit of creativity and some basic video editing skills, you can easily create a memorable video that will capture the essence of your graduation day.

What You'll Need* A selection of graduation photos
* A video editing software program
* Music (optional)

How to Create a Graduation Photo Montage Video1. Import your photos into your video editing software. You can do this by dragging and dropping the photos into the program's timeline, or by using the "import" function.
2. Arrange your photos in chronological order. This will help to create a cohesive video that tells the story of your graduation day.
3. Add transitions between your photos. Transitions help to smooth out the flow of your video and make it more visually appealing. You can use simple fades or wipes, or you can get more creative with your transitions.
4. Add music to your video. Music can help to set the mood of your video and make it more enjoyable to watch. You can use royalty-free music from the internet, or you can use your own music.
5. Export your video. Once you're finished editing your video, you can export it to a file format that you can share with others. You can choose from a variety of file formats, such as MP4, MOV, and AVI.

Tips for Creating a Great Graduation Photo Montage Video* Use high-quality photos. The quality of your photos will have a big impact on the overall look of your video. Make sure to use photos that are clear and well-lit.
* Be creative with your transitions. Transitions can help to make your video more visually appealing. Don't be afraid to experiment with different types of transitions to see what works best for your video.
* Add personal touches. Your graduation photo montage video is a unique opportunity to share your personality with others. Add personal touches, such as photos of your friends and family, or quotes that inspire you.
* Make it short and sweet. People's attention spans are short, so keep your video to a reasonable length. Aim for a video that is around 2-3 minutes long.
